[QUOTE="redchinviking, post: 2344406, member: 110512"] You have to call and talk to each other and here’s the kicker…trust each other. Talk it over, work out the details, and follow through. I know it’s crazy for people to actually talk to each other these days! I have a done a few deals on here and they all have went as planned. From what I can tell most of the guys/gals on here are more concerned about keeping their reputation intact than making a bad deal and compromising that. If your looking for guarantees buy new. Used guns are like used cars, there are no guarantees but sometimes if your careful you’ll get a great deal. The FFL route is definitely the most careful but not always necessary. [/QUOTE]
